“Accole forms” are seen in

Correct Answer: P. falciparum
Description: Ans. a P. falciparum (paniker parasitology 7th ed., p 80) In P. falciparum multiple rings with "accole" forms are seen.CharacteristicsP. FalciparumP. VivaxP. OvaleP.
